Pisces & Yoga
A Celestial Journey of Flow, Intuition, and Surrender
The Two Fishes
Pisces, the final sign of the zodiac, is a water sign embodying empathy, creativity, and a deep connection to the unseen. Like yoga, Pisces energy seeks unity, transcendence, and the dissolution of boundaries.
For the intuitive Piscean, yoga is not just a physical practice but a spiritual pathway to explore the inner ocean of emotion, imagination, and cosmic connection.
Piscean Energy & The Yogic Path
Fluid & Adaptable
Pisces flows like water. Vinyasa or Flow Yoga mirrors this natural rhythm, encouraging graceful transitions and a meditative movement with breath.
Intuitive & Deep
Guided by profound intuition, Pisces thrives in Yin or Restorative Yoga. These practices allow for inner listening, release, and accessing subconscious wisdom.
Imaginative & Creative
With a vibrant inner world, Pisces finds joy in expressive forms like Yoga Nidra or intuitive movement, where visualization and creativity are key.
Compassionate & Surrendered
The sign of universal compassion benefits from heart-opening poses and meditation on loving-kindness (Metta), fostering connection to all beings.
Recommended Yoga Practices for Pisces
Vinyasa Flow
To honor the Piscean love for fluidity and continuous motion, connecting movement to breath in a dance-like sequence.
Yin Yoga
To dive deep into the emotional and intuitive waters, holding passive poses to release tension and encourage introspection.
Yoga Nidra
The "yogic sleep" is perfect for the dreamy Pisces to journey into conscious relaxation and expansive states of awareness.
Meditation & Pranayama
Breathwork (like Nadi Shodhana) and seated meditation help channel Pisces' sensitivity into spiritual clarity and peace.
